While event names and details change frequently, most limited-time events fall into a few recognizable categories. Understanding them lets you quickly adapt your strategy whenever a new banner appears.
These events give you points for certain tile hits or actions. As you reach point thresholds, you unlock milestone rewards such as:
Common triggers include landing on Chance, Community Chest, Railroad, or Property tiles, or triggering Shutdown and Bank Heist minigames. The more you roll (and the higher your multiplier), the faster you climb the milestone ladder.
Some events place you in a group with other players competing for a rank-based reward at the end of the event. Your rank is determined by points earned from actions like:
Rewards improve as you move up the leaderboard and may include large dice bundles, epic sticker packs, and sometimes season-specific prizes. For these events, it’s wise to burst your dice usage near the end of the event window when opponents are less active or when you can see what rank you need to secure a desired reward.
Co-op events pair you with friends or randomly assigned teammates. Everyone contributes points to a shared goal, and when milestones are reached, all members receive the rewards. This encourages:
Cooperative events are particularly powerful for free players. A few active teammates can carry a group to high-tier rewards that would be difficult to achieve solo.
You’ll also encounter short-duration bonuses like:
Even if these seem small, stacking them with larger milestone events can produce huge returns. For example, using a High Roller boost during a point-based event can multiply your progress several times over.
To get the most out of limited-time events and Quick Wins rewards, you need to play smart, not just more. Here are practical strategies you can start using immediately.
Instead of rolling every time you get online, try to:
A good habit is to let your free dice cap fill up when no significant events are live, then unleash them as soon as a rewarding event starts. This maximizes your dice-to-reward conversion, especially for sticker packs.
Before you start rolling, open the Quick Wins panel and quickly scan your tasks. Look for overlaps with event requirements. For example:
This way every action counts for multiple objectives, accelerating both Quick Wins and event milestones.
Multipliers are the engine behind huge event scores. However, using them randomly can burn through your dice without lasting benefit. Follow these guidelines:
Always keep a buffer of dice – going all-in with multipliers and ending at zero can leave you helpless if a new, better event appears shortly afterward.
Shields (or similar protective mechanics in event variants) are critical during competitive windows. Try to:
Well-timed protection means you keep more of the cash and progress you earn from events and Quick Wins, letting you reinvest into further growth.
